Be Thrifty When the New Baby Arrives

Some couples think that in order to give their newborn babies the absolute best, they have to buy the most expensive baby things. This includes hypoallergenic diapers, expensive diaper rash creams, expensive milk formulas, Baby Einstein records, etc.

While it’s okay to protect your baby’s skin from the discomfort of rashes, we think it’s absolutely dumbfounding for someone to spend thousands of dollars on something that would be literally outsized and obsolete after a few months.

If you want to spend a lot of money on your new baby, make sure that what you’re buying is doctor-recommended and is absolutely necessary. Because if it’s not, you’re not helping your child’s future by making him or her healthy. You’re ruining the family’s finances by overspending!

How to Get Good Financing for Car Purchases

In the United States, there is only a very small percentage of people who can buy a car outright with cash. Since the values of cars in expensive countries such as the US often supersede the annual income of many people, buyers turn to financing to get their hands on new cars.

Usually, car prices are agreeable. What is not agreeable are the interest rates that are basic components of the lending industry. Yes, you would end up paying more than the actual value of the car when you get financing. So it’s important to get wise financing. Start with the car dealers and start fanning out to other lenders. Find out who has the lowest interest rate.

How You Can Save During Holidays

The holidays are notorious for destroying hard-earned savings and emergency funds. Also, people are more prone in maxing out their credit cards during those few weeks when people are required to be happier and more generous than usual to people they haven’t seen in a while.

Those small expenses on greeting cards, small towels and trinkets add up to produce a significant sum of expenditures that are never helpful during economic crises.

To avoid this scenario, make a budget and stick to your budget. Also, avoid getting “into the heat of things” and buying during those Christmas sales. You would save more if you waited for the hubbub to subside. Trust us, we know our shopping sprees.

The Beauty of Buying Instead of Leasing a Car

picture14Some people think that leasing a car would allow them to save more money than just buying one. Leasing gives a person the ability to let go of the maintenance costs after a period of time. However, did you know that you’re actually spending more money on leases, because you’re paying the sum total even after the unit (car) has already depreciated?

That’s the basic truth regarding cars. Once you hit the road and reach a few hundred miles, its value goes down fast. That’s why there are many used-card shops around the country. Cars can be sold for a fraction of the original price after half a year of use.

Establishing a Budget Is a Lifesaver

picture11While it’s common to see people living from paycheck to paycheck, it doesn’t necessarily mean that you have to follow suit. By establishing spending and saving patterns, you can save a lot of money by the end of the year. By identifying which expenses you can live without, you would impress upon your kids the value of setting aside vital money for a more comfortable retirement.

By categorizing your expenses, you would be able to establish whether certain spending patterns can be dropped or not. For example, “entertainment expenses” like eating in expensive restaurants can be dropped immediately. We’re sure that you would be able to save thousands of dollars at the end of the year by removing a few of these “entertainment expenses”.
